Davis during his time as a Pelican: 2012-2013: 27-55; 16th in offensive rating and 28th in defensive rating; 4-14 w/o Davis and 23-41 with Davis 2013-2014: 34-48; 13th in offense & 27th in defense; 5-10 w/o Davis and 29-38 with Davis 2014-2015: 45-37; 8th in offense & 22nd in defense; 6-8 w/o Davis and 39-29 with Davis 2015-2016: 30-52; 18th in offense & 27th in defense; 4-15 w/o Davis and 26-37 with Davis 2016-2017: 34-48; 26th in offense and 9th in defense; 3-4 w/o Davis and 31-44 with Davis 2017-2018: 48-34; 10th in offense and 14th in defense; 3-4 w/o Davis and 45-30 with Davis 2018-2019: 33-49; 13th in offense 23rd in defense; 8-18 w/o Davis and 25-31 with Davis In 7 seasons, the Pelicans managed to finished above .500 with Davis on the roster twice. That 2017-2018 season was the year they traded for the good version of DeMarcus Cousins. Before the trade the Pelicans were 31-26. After the trade they went 17-8 with Cousins.
